Navigating Newborn Screening: Criteria and State Variability

This chapter delves into the intricate process of incorporating diseases into newborn screening programs, established since the mid-2000s. It examines the criteria for selection, the roles of various stakeholders, and the discrepancies in state practices influenced by resources and budget constraints.
